Got a new 24 row 1250 this year. I went 4 years on my old 12 row 1200 and never broke a "dog". 3000 acres and I've broke 4 on this new one. Had to have 12 row units replaced before it hit the field. One of the other 24 rows sold (not ours) had to have part of the frame replaced before it hit the field...could go on and on.

It is a shame the best planter on the market is getting a black eye from the poor quality control in Canada. At least I have a good dealer that is working their tails off to make sure everyone gets fixed right. I feel for those that don't.

Love the planter now that it is all fixed up, just carry an extra "dog" or two with me. 60 second fix if you have the part.
